​Epic Flight Academy Adds Test Prep for A&P Certification

Sep 11, 2026 | Aviation News, Flying Magazine

It takes a lot of hands-on learning and academics to earn an airframe and powerplant certificate, and now Epic Flight Academy is helping applicants make the grade with the launch of a two-week test prep course for FAA Part 147 A&P certification.

According to EPA officials, the courses are offered at both the New Smyrna Beach Municipal Airport (KEVB) campus in Florida and the Erlanger, Kentucky, campus at Cincinnati/Northern Kentucky International Airport (KCVG).

Epic Flight Academy established its maintenance training program in 2020.

“Ever since we opened our first Part 147 campus, we’ve had requests for a test prep course like this,” Josh Rawlins, Epic chief operating officer and aircraft mechanic program director, said in a news release. “So we worked with staff to plan a robust refresher course that takes two weeks and includes testing over that period. We’re excited to help skilled mechanics earn their FAA certifications.”

The course will initially be offered each month. The tuition is $2,100 with a $100 registration fee.

School officials said mechanics with qualifying civilian or military experience under 14 CFR Part 65 who hold FAA Form 8610-2 are eligible to register for the course.
